St. Bonaventure women top Xavier 66-48

ST. BONAVENTURE, N.Y. (AP) — Megan Van Tatenhove had 24 points and seven rebounds to lead No. 22 St. Bonaventure to a 66-48 victory over Xavier on Saturday.

Van Tatenhove was the only player to score in double figures for the Bonnies (25-2, 11-0 Atlantic 10), who held Xavier to 32 percent shooting (18 for 56). Van Tatenhove and Alaina Walker also blocked two shots apiece.

Tyeasha Moss and Sabrina Johnson had 10 points apiece for Xavier (7-18, 4-8), which had won two in a row. Lakeisha Crouch had five points, 14 rebounds and two blocked shots.

St. Bonaventure grabbed control with a 16-2 run in the first half. Van Tatenhove kicked it off with a jumper and Chelsea Bowker capped the surge with a 3-pointer that gave the Bonnies a 27-9 lead with 10:41 left.

St. Bonaventure added a 13-3 run early in the second half that extended the lead to 53-30 with 14:58 remaining in the game. Jessica Jenkins hit a 3-pointer and converted a layup during the surge.

The Bonnies committed just four turnovers and outrebounded Xavier 43-37 on senior day at the Reilly Center.
